Sleep is something that children pay special attention to, because they are in the period of physical development, and physical development takes place during sleep. Therefore, parents need to create a better sleeping environment for their children. Some parents will prepare spring mattresses for their children, but sleeping on such soft mattresses will have some adverse effects on the spine of adults. So is it good for children to sleep on spring mattresses? The younger the child, the more immature the spinal column is and the greater its plasticity. Therefore, it is not suitable for children to sleep on a spring bed. During daytime study, work, exercise and other activities, children are generally in an upright position. At this time, due to the gravity of the head and body, and the traction of the back muscles and ligaments, the spine maintains a physiological curvature. To correct the imbalance caused by a day's social life, the best opportunity is to sleep at night - it is the best time for the spine to rest and correct. When sleeping, children lie on a relatively hard bed, the physiological curvature can disappear, and the spine can return to its original shape. At the same time, it can also eliminate the fatigue of the back muscles and ligaments, and the spine is not prone to scoliosis when sleeping on the side. But the situation is different if children sleep on a spring bed. The characteristics of a spring bed are that it is soft and elastic. At first glance, it seems that it can eliminate fatigue. In fact, a bed that is too soft cannot fix the center of gravity during sleep, and the center of gravity changes due to constant tossing and turning, which makes you feel more tired. Furthermore, the bedding is too soft, and the weight of the whole body is pressed on the bed, causing the body to sink severely and the spine to bend excessively. In this way, when sleeping on your side, the spine bends to one side, which will form scoliosis over time; when lying flat, the curvature of the spine on the back does not disappear, muscle fatigue cannot be eliminated, but instead the muscle is stretched more tense and unevenly, and the spine itself cannot return to its original state. In addition, spring beds generally have poor moisture absorption, while the human skin surface discharges a certain amount of moisture every day. If overheated, people will sweat. In addition, children have a high metabolism, so they discharge more moisture. If moisture absorption is not good, you will feel damp and uncomfortable, which is not conducive to falling asleep and relieving fatigue. Therefore, in order to prevent children's spinal deformities and eliminate muscle and ligament fatigue caused by daytime activities, it is not advisable for children to sleep on spring beds. |
